Pertamina, Boeing sign MoU to develop SAF for Indonesia aviation
The partnership covers feedstocks, technology, certification and policy support to speed up Indonesia's SAF ecosystem.
PT Pertamina (Persero) and Boeing signed a memorandum of understanding to explore development of a sustainable aviation fuel (SAF) ecosystem in Indonesia. The agreement, announced at Indonesia Aero Summit 2026 in Jakarta on Wednesday (8/7), is aimed at supporting decarbonization in the aviation sector while strengthening supply of alternative fuel for the national aviation industry. The collaboration covers identification of potential feedstocks, technology development, certification and the policy support needed to accelerate SAF implementation. Pertamina described the partnership as a long-term investment in building a national SAF industry. Boeing said Indonesia is strategically positioned to lead sustainable aviation development in Southeast Asia, amid projections that air passenger traffic in the region will grow 7 percent annually.
